Fire curtains with doors are typically made of fire-resistant materials such as fiberglass or steel, and they are installed in areas where there is a high risk of fire, such as near stairwells, elevators, and other escape routes These curtains are designed to automatically deploy when a fire is detected, creating a barrier that blocks the passage of smoke and flames By containing the fire in a specific area, fire curtains with doors can prevent it from spreading to other parts of the building, giving occupants more time to evacuate safely.
One of the key benefits of using fire curtains with doors is that they can provide a clear path for occupants to escape in case of a fire emergency By creating a barrier between the fire and the escape routes, these curtains can help prevent the spread of smoke and flames, allowing occupants to evacuate the building without being exposed to the dangers of fire This can significantly reduce the risk of injury or death in a fire emergency, as it provides a safe and secure means of escape for building occupants.
In addition to their life-saving benefits, fire curtains with doors can also help protect property and assets in commercial buildings By containing the fire in a specific area, these curtains can minimize the damage caused by smoke and flames, reducing the overall cost of repairs and recovery after a fire emergency This can be especially important for businesses that rely on valuable equipment, inventory, or documents, as it can help prevent significant financial losses in the event of a fire.
